Sherline headstocks and parts can be found in a variety of models from the factory. Usually ER16 and MT1. Both of which are very little. Sherline likewise offers WW collet sets for very tiny work. Primarily watchmakers and clockmakers use the WW collets. Most choose ER25, ER32 or perhaps ER40 collet sizes with a larger spindle travel through hole. The 5C collet for the Sherline lathe would be the best. For Sherline mills, most truly do not care for the MT1 and barely like the ER16. An R8 spindle with a low profile would be best. Taig likewise provides lathes and mills. It’s Sherlines primary competition. In reality, you can discover a lot of videos and posts describing Taig vs Sherline. The Taig items offer far more rigid methods and generally more “heavy duty” in general. The Taig motors are pretty weak, just like the Sherline motors. A high quality brushless motor can make the machine seem like a totally various mill or lathe. Taig also uses a great CNC all set mill and lathe. You can also go with their digital CNC system which utilizes closed-looped steppers and Mach3 software. The Taig spindles have the exact same issues as the Sherline. They are far too small. Plus, the deal a “gang tool” lathe. The drawback with both makes is the absence of major upgrades.
Sherline offers numerous parts and accessories, however very little to make it a better machine. To begin with, they headstock uses poor quality bearings and the bearings are too small. This suggests the spindle itself needs to be little. A spindle with extremely little mass indicates the lathe or mill the finish quality will not be as excellent and based on vibration problems. For example, they provide lots of lathe devices, but you can’t get a 5C headstock or ER25, ER32 or ER40. Plus, the pass through hole has to be small because the bearings are small. There is a similar problem with the mill. You can only use ER16 collets and this limits its usage. Of course those in Oshkosh, Wisconsin 54904 may have different needs.
